My current work takes inspiration from pod like forms such as jelly fish, body cells and bubble coral. I use glass to create these bubble forms in the kiln, firing to 820 degrees centigrade, the glass expands to look as though it has been blown, letting the glass take its own form and concentrating on the fluidity and organic shape that it creates. Patterns taken from the jelly fish markings are used to decorate the bubbles, I experiment with lines and circles and let the weight of these additions on the glass surface alter the overall shape, this adds to the organic unpredictability of the process. . .
